Output 652f1b14df953b54cd1f2e39e3aef64c6aa3ad4ed5908eda669fa1cce60204ab:1

value
10135212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e5bfdc84a2dec74ce70db2c7172243234b5d5f OP_EQUAL
address
3HMvhcrYgTxk15s6AbQynt3bkyxbYdFXZe
transaction
652f1b14df953b54cd1f2e39e3aef64c6aa3ad4ed5908eda669fa1cce60204ab
confirmations
360993
spent
true